Wine Description
“Pietra Rossa” means red stone, a reference to the iron-rich soils that provide these sangiovese grapes. It has a nose of raspberry, cherries, nougat and maybe a hint of aniseed. Medium-bodied and mellow, it’s supported by finely balanced acidity and tannins.
Winemaker's Bio
After vintages in Tuscany, the Mornington Peninsula and Margaret River, Joel Pizzini returned to make wine for the family business in 2002. Always working hard to introduce best practice viticulture and winemaking principles Joel is on the quest to make the best Sangiovese and Nebbiolos that Australia can produce. Each vintage Joel works with over 15 Italian grape varieties to make the family’s wines from Prosecco to Nebbiolo, Joel produces wines made to be enjoyed with food.
